Sonae Achieves Record Sales of €11.4 Billion Fueled by 14% Growth in 2025

Sonae's Remarkable Growth Journey



In a significant achievement for Sonae, the Portuguese multinational company has reached a staggering turnover of €11.4 billion in 2025, reflecting a substantial year-on-year growth of 14.2%. This growth is attributed to Sonae's robust retail sectors and strategic investments in acquisitions over the past two years, showcasing the company's ability to adapt and thrive in a competitive market.

Financial Highlights



Sonae's financial performance indicates remarkable operational efficiency gains alongside a diversified portfolio. The underlying EBITDA of the company surged to €1.1 billion, marking an impressive increase of 23.6% compared to 2024. Additionally, total EBITDA rose by 17.6% to €1.2 billion, while the net result attributable to shareholders saw a growth of 11%, reaching €247 million. Notably, Sonae's share price exhibited a robust performance, climbing 76% in 2025.

Retail Dominance



Sonae's retail brands have established themselves as market leaders across various segments in several European countries. The company operates over 2,500 stores, with 128 new openings in the last year alone. In the food retail sector, the Continente brand reigns supreme as the market leader in Portugal, successfully encompassing hypermarket, supermarket, and convenience formats.

In the health and beauty sector, Sonae has made significant strides with its brands Druni and Arenal, which are notable players in Spain, alongside its presence in Portugal through Wells. The company's electronics retail subsidiary, Worten, holds a leading position in Portugal and extends its operations into Spain and other regions through its service and repair brand, iServices.

Fashion retail is another segment where Sonae showcases its prowess; the company owns Salsa, a renowned denim brand with a presence in around 50 countries. Furthermore, Sonae operates Musti, a market leader in pet care, particularly strong in the Nordic and Baltic regions.

Real Estate Ventures



In addition to its retail achievements, Sonae's real estate arm, Sierra, is making waves in the global arena by developing and managing shopping centers and various real estate projects across office and residential sectors. Sierra's strategic partnership with Bankinter allows the management of ORES, focusing on real estate assets in the Iberia region. The company has also acquired the Real Estate Management division of Unibail-Rodamco-Westfield, thereby enhancing its standing as the second-largest third-party shopping center manager in Germany.

Embracing Technology



Sonae is not only committed to retail and real estate but also places a strong emphasis on technology investments. Through its subsidiary, Bright Pixel, the company actively invests in companies and startups offering innovative solutions in the realms of retail, telecommunications, and cybersecurity. Additionally, Sonae's Sparkfood unit provides natural extracts and active ingredients for multiple sectors, including human, pet, and plant care.
